Details for Kilogram-Force Second²/Meter (Obsolete Unit)
Introduction : This obsolete unit represents mass through gravitational force, defined as the mass requiring 1 kgf to accelerate at 1 m/s². It served as an early attempt to reconcile force and mass units before SI standardization.
History & Origin : Used in early 20th century engineering systems before full SI adoption. Phased out as the kilogram became the unambiguous base unit of mass in the International System of Units.
Current Use : Primarily of historical interest today. May appear in very old engineering specifications or physics textbooks predating modern SI conventions.
Details for Lepton (Smallest Biblical Coin)
Introduction : The lepton was the smallest and lightest coin in ancient Judea, weighing about 0.038 grams. Mentioned in the New Testament as the 'widow's mite', it represents the lowest denomination of currency.
History & Origin : Used during the Second Temple period in Judea. The name means 'small' or 'thin' in Greek. These tiny bronze coins were minted by Hasmonean and Herodian rulers.
Current Use : Primarily referenced in biblical scholarship and historical studies of ancient Judean economy. Important for understanding Jesus's teachings about the poor widow's offering.
